BC Alpine Announces BC Ski Team Summer Training Group
VANCOUVER, BC (May 13, 2010) – BC Alpine announced at the provincial Annual General Meeting in Kelowna, B.C. on May 8, 2010 a group of 20 skiers selected to participate in the BC Ski Team Training Group for the summer and fall months.
After a successful season by BC athletes at all levels of ski racing, BC Alpine is looking to broaden the talent base within a resurgent provincial club system while supporting a small group of internationally elite skiers over the summer.
The BC Ski Team will be officially announced November 15th at the conclusion of the preparation period.
The Training Group will include Olympian Georgia Simmerling (West Vancouver/Grouse-Tyee Ski Club) and Nor-Am winners Victoria Whitney (Whistler/Whistler Mountain Ski Club) and Elli Terwiel (Heffley Creek/Sun Peaks Alpine Club).
After Alpine Canada announced recently a smaller core group to participate full-time in the Canadian Alpine Ski Team program, BC Alpine has stepped up its role in the continued development of the three BC skiers.
“We’re tremendously excited to work with Elli, Victoria and Georgia again,” BC Alpine CEO Bruce Goldsmid. “But we’re going to find the balance between providing every opportunity for them to reach the World Cup level again with providing a development-level program for our up-and-coming skiers.”
Alpine Canada also announced last week that BC skiers Sasha Zaitsoff (Balfour/Red Mountain Racers) and Morgan Pridy (Whistler/WMSC) will be offered opportunities to train with the new national “Prospect Program” with other elite provincial team athletes. A total of 10 provincial team skiers were named to that group.
In addition to Morgan Pridy and Zaitsoff, the men’s provincial group will be led Conrad Pridy (Whistler/WMSC), Tyler Werry (Calgary/Fernie Alpine Ski Team), Ben MacLean (Whistler/Whistler Mountain Ski Club), Willy Konantz (Whistler/WMSC), while Sarah Freeman (Pincher Creek/Fernie Alpine Ski Team), Celine Rytz (Calgary/Fernie Alpine Ski Team), Alecia Willis (Surrey/Whistler Mountain Ski Club) Sarah Elliot (Oyama/Big White Racers)and Jocelyn Ramsden (West Vancouver/WMSC) will rejoin the women’s group.
The women’s team will be joined by newcomers: Kailee Darlington (Whister/Whistler Mountain Ski Club), Rebecca Bermel (Cranbrook/Kimberley North Star Racers), Mackensey Young (Fernie/Fernie Alpine Ski Team) and Alexandria Pankratz (Kelowna/Big White Racers).
The men’s team will be joined by newcomers: Mathieu Leduc (Courtenay/Mt. Washington Ski Club) and Broderick Thompson (Whistler/Whistler Mountain Ski Club).
BC Alpine also announced three new additions to the provincial team coaching and support staff. Richard Brandon Dyksterhouse (“Dykster”) will be the men’s head coach, Gregor Druzina will rejoin the staff as women’s head coach and Aaron Speden (“Speedy”) becomes the women’s assistant coach. Andrew Lambert rejoins BC Alpine as the fitness and conditioning trainer and specialist and Dr. Lauren Jones has committed again to the role of BCST sports psychology consultant. The men’s assistant coach will be named at a later date.
Dyksterhouse comes from Vermont where he has coached a successful program at the Green Mountain School for the past five years. Speden, after coaching the Prince George Ski Team from 2001-03 and then the Alberta Ski Team, has spent the past three seasons with Alpine Canada and the Canadian Alpine Ski Team programs.
